So I loaded an old Voyager save in Desolation Point, and I noticed something seemed... odd.

Uh, guys...? I'm in the title screen.

TRUST ME, I'M JUST AS CONFUSED AS YOU ARE

Glitch? Feature? I haven't messed around with my game files at all, and the save file was made fresh with the newest update, so I'm not sure why this happened. But it was almost worth a borked save to finally feel the weight of that shovel in my hands. (Also, THERE ARE WOLVES IN HERE.)

P.S. I don't really need urgent support for this; it's no big deal. I just wanted to show off the coolest bug I've encountered. Has this ever happened to anyone else?

Update: It was a tough climb, but I finally clawed my way up those uneven rocks and into the cabin. And... ZAP. I was teleported to Hunter's Cabin in Mystery Lake! Strolled out to find what I'd expect. Bopped around a few minutes to make sure things seemed normal.

But, then, I reloaded my save, and...

I think I'm in purgatory. Either that, or some arty film about the psychological toll of mortality and aloneness. It's eerily serene and sunny in this isolated cabin on all this white space. There's the two wolves always circling, an unusable rifle, and if I run too far to the edge of the map, I fall through the world and teleport right back to where I started.

So this is where Astrid and Will go when they fade into the long dark.

^BEST THEORY OF THIS GLITCH EVER

Its actually happened to a select few players before, (about 1 or 2 per update get to see it and post about it) but that means its super rare! (2-4 people an update out of thousands )

But there was a time during a test branch update where you could enter it via the entrance to forlorn muskeg

1. The bag is searchable, but I didn't find any loot.

2. The gun can be picked up like a normal gun, but I can't seem to get it loaded. Which is a problem, because...

3. It's empty!

Sadly, my save is now corrupted -- no matter how many times I escape back to the main maps, I always reload to the main menu cabin. I'd be irritated if this happened to my Interloper save, but since I was only 30-some days into a Voyager game, it's no biggie.
